def nameAndVersion(s):
|
|
"""
|
|
Splits a string into the name and version numbers:
|
|
'TextWrangler2.3b1' becomes ('TextWrangler', '2.3b1')
|
|
'AdobePhotoshopCS3-11.2.1' becomes ('AdobePhotoshopCS3', '11.2.1')
|
|
'MicrosoftOffice2008v12.2.1' becomes ('MicrosoftOffice2008', '12.2.1')
|
|
"""
|
|
index = 0
|
|
for char in s:
|
|
if char in "0123456789":
|
|
possibleVersion = s[index:]
|
|
if not (" " in possibleVersion or "_" in possibleVersion
|
|
or "-" in possibleVersion or "v" in possibleVersion):
|
|
return (s[0:index].rstrip(" .-_v"), possibleVersion)
|
|
index += 1
|
|
# no version number found, just return original string and empty string
|
|
return (s, '')
